@media (min-width: 1024px) {

#main-links-1 .slide--cat-entry img{
    width: 120px !important;
    height: 120px !important;
    max-width: 120px !important;
    border-radius: 50%;
    transition: .3s;
}

#main-links-1 .slide--cat-entry:hover img{
    transform: scale(1.08);
}

.slide--cat-entry h2{
    margin-top: 10px;
}

.slide--cat-entry{
    align-items: center;
    display: flex;
    flex-direction: column;
    justify-content: center;
    height: 12rem;
    padding: .75rem;
    text-align: center;
    background: transparent;
    border-radius: .375rem;
    transition: .5s;
}

#main-links-1 .s-slider-block__title h2{
    width: 100%;
    text-align: center;
    margin-bottom: 12px;
}





}



#main-links-1 .s-slider-block__title-right::after{
    content: "تسوق أحدث المنتجات المميزة المضافة جديد";
    display: block;
    color: #747C84;
    font-family: Tajawal;
    font-size: 17px;
    font-weight: 700;
    line-height: 100%;
    text-align: center;
    margin-top: 8px;
}

#main-links-1 .s-slider-block__title h2 {
    width: 100%;
    text-align: center;
    margin-bottom: 12px;
    font-weight: 800;
    font-size: 29px;
    font-weight: bolder;
}

#main-links-1 .s-slider-block__title{
    display: flex;
    justify-content: center;
    align-items: center;
    text-align: center;
}

#main-links-1 .s-slider-block__title-right{
    width: 100%;
}

#main-links-1 .s-slider-block__title-left{
    display: none;
}


.s-slider-block__title h2 {
    font-size: 29px;
    font-weight: 800;
    line-height: 1.75rem;
    line-height: 1.2;
    position: relative;
    font-weight: bolder;
    font-family: 'Tajawal';
}



.s-product-card-entry {
    border-radius: .75rem;
    display: flex;
    height: 100%;
    justify-content: space-between;
    position: relative;
    --tw-bg-opacity: 1;
    background-color: #fff;
    background-color: rgba(255, 255, 255, var(--tw-bg-opacity, 1));
    transition-duration: .3s;
    transition-property: box-shadow;
    transition-timing-function: cubic-bezier(.4, 0, .2, 1);
    box-shadow: 0px 1px 3px 0px #00000026;
}
.s-button-element:not(:disabled):not([loading]) {
    pointer-events: auto;
    background: #2F3B46;
    color: white;
    border: 0;
}


.store-footer__inner {
    background-color: #181E23 !important;
    color: white;
}

.store-footer__inner {
    background-color: #181E23 !important;
color: white;
}

.footer-is-light .store-footer .store-footer__inner {
    --tw-border-opacity: 1;
    border-bottom-color: #e5e7eb;
    border-bottom-color: rgba(229, 231, 235, var(--tw-border-opacity, 1));
    --tw-bg-opacity: 1;
  border-bottom: 1px solid #E2EDEE;
    background-color: #181E23 !important;
}
.footer-is-light .store-footer {
    --tw-bg-opacity: 1;
    background-color: #f9fafb;
    background-color: rgba(249, 250, 251, var(--tw-bg-opacity, 1));
    --tw-text-opacity: 1;
    color: #374151;
    color: rgba(55, 65, 81, var(--tw-text-opacity, 1));
    background-color: #181E23 !important;
}
.copyright-text p {
    --tw-text-opacity: 1;
    color: white;
}

.rashed .banner-entry {
    background-position: bottom;
    background-repeat: no-repeat;
    background-size: cover;
    border-radius: .375rem;
    height: 427px;
    overflow: hidden;
    padding: .75rem;
    position: relative;
    text-align: center;
    --tw-text-opacity: 1;
    color: #fff;
    color: rgba(255, 255, 255, var(--tw-text-opacity, 1));
}



.rashed .has-overlay:after {
    background-color: transparent;
    height: 100%;
    left: 0;
    position: absolute;
    top: 0;
    transition-duration: .3s;
    transition-property: color, background-color, border-color, text-decoration-color, fill, stroke;
    transition-timing-function: cubic-bezier(.4, 0, .2, 1);
    width: 100%;
    --tw-content: "";
    content: "";
    content: var(--tw-content);
}
.s-block:first-of-type {
    margin-top: 0rem;
    padding-bottom: 2rem;
}


.bg-inherit {
    background-color: WHITE;
    box-shadow: 0px 1px 8px 0px #00000014;
}
.s-block:first-of-type {
    margin-top: 2PX;
}

/* التأكد من أن الحاوية الرئيسية تأخذ عرض الشاشة بالكامل */
.wide-placeholder .container {
    width: 100%;
    max-width: 100%;
    padding-right: 0;
    padding-left: 0;
    margin-right: auto;
    margin-left: auto;
}

/* التأكد من أن البنر داخل الحاوية يأخذ عرض الحاوية بالكامل */
.wide-placeholder .banner--fixed {
    width: 100%;
    height: auto;
}




    .store-footer {
        margin-top: auto;
    }

    .main-menu li.root-level>a {
        font-weight: 800;
        padding-bottom: 2rem;
        padding-top: 0;
        FONT-SIZE: 14PX;
        COLOR: #101417;
    }

a.btn.product-card-add-to-cart::before, a.btn-product-card-select-variant::before {
   content: "\f290";
   font-family: 'FontAwesome';
   padding: 0 4px;
   font-size: 18px;
   font-weight: 800;
   display: ruby;
   width: 16px;
   height: 16px;
   background-image: url(https://i.ibb.co/1tG8Ss3q/li-shopping-cart.png);
   background-size: cover;
   background-position: inherit;
   color: transparent;
   font-size: 16px;
   border: 0;
}



.header-btn__icon.sicon-user-circle {
    display: block;
    width: 30px;
    height: 32px;
    background-image: url(https://i.ibb.co/dwgYR1y8/profile.png);
    background-size: cover;
    background-position: center;
    border-radius: 50%;
    color: transparent;
    font-size: 0;
    border: 0;
}
#s-cart-icon i.header-btn__icon {
    display: block;
    width: 30px;
    height: 32px;
    background-image: url(https://i.ibb.co/8gMbT7vN/Frame-1984077654.png);
    background-size: cover;
    background-position: revert-layer;
    color: transparent;
    font-size: 0;
    border: 0;
    padding: 13px;
}



a.btn.product-card-add-to-cart::before, a.btn-product-card-select-variant::before {
   content: "\f290";
   font-family: 'FontAwesome';
   padding: 0 4px;
   font-size: 18px;
   font-weight: 800;
   display: ruby;
   width: 16px;
   height: 16px;
   background-image: url(https://i.ibb.co/1tG8Ss3q/li-shopping-cart.png);
   background-size: cover;
   background-position: inherit;
   color: transparent;
   font-size: 16px;
   border: 0;
}

.s-user-menu-login-btn svg {
    display: none !important;
}

.s-user-menu-login-btn {
    width: 24px;
    height: 32px;
    background: url('https://i.ibb.co/dJMHxnhY/profile.png') center center / contain no-repeat;
    padding: 0 !important;
    border: 0;
}
.mohamed-footer-banner {padding-top: 82px;}
.s-block--features__item {
    align-items: center;
    border-radius: .375rem;
    cursor: pointer;
    display: flex;
    flex-direction: column;
    flex-grow: 1;
    --tw-bg-opacity: 1;
    background-color: #fff;
    padding: 2rem 1rem;
    text-align: center;
    transition-duration: .5s;
    transition-property: box-shadow;
    transition-timing-function: cubic-bezier(.4, 0, .2, 1);
    border: 2px solid #2F3B46;
}
.s-slider-block__title {
    align-items: center;
    display: flex;
    justify-content: space-between;
    margin-bottom: 1rem;
    margin-left: auto;
    margin-right: auto;
    max-width: 1280px;
    justify-self: center;
}
.s-slider-block__title-left {
    align-items: center;
    display: flex;
    justify-content: flex-end;
    display: none;
}

.sicon-heart:before {
    content: "\eca1";
    color: #2F3B46;
}
@media (max-width: 768px) {
    .grid.md\:grid-cols-3.two-row.grid-flow-row {
        display: flex !important;
        flex-wrap: wrap !important;
        justify-content: center !important;
        gap: 12px !important;
    }

    .grid.md\:grid-cols-3.two-row.grid-flow-row > a {
        width: 164px !important;
        height: 224px !important;
        flex: 0 0 164px !important;
    }

    .grid.md\:grid-cols-3.two-row.grid-flow-row > a:last-child {
        margin-inline: auto !important;
    }
}


@media (max-width: 768px) {

      .rashed .banner-entry:nth-child(1) {
        background-image: url('https://i.ibb.co/8nx9zrvt/Rectangle-3812-3.png') !important;
        background-size: cover !important;
        background-position: center !important;
    }

     .rashed  .banner-entry:nth-child(2) {
        background-image: url('https://i.ibb.co/4ww8V6V6/Rectangle-3808-1.png') !important;
        background-size: cover !important;
        background-position: center !important;
    }

     .rashed  .banner-entry:nth-child(3) {
        background-image: url('https://i.ibb.co/yBKfLbQM/Rectangle-3810-1.png') !important;
        background-size: cover !important;
        background-position: center !important;
    }

      .rashed .banner-entry:nth-child(4) {
        background-image: url('https://i.ibb.co/20H3qDw3/Rectangle-3812-2.png') !important;
        background-size: cover !important;
        background-position: center !important;
    }

   .rashed .banner-entry:nth-child(5) {
        background-image: url('https://i.ibb.co/ymkN109D/Rectangle-3811-1.png') !important;
        background-size: cover !important;
        background-position: center !important;
    }
.banner__title {
    font-size: 17px !important;
    line-height: 3rem !important;
    font-weight: 800 !important;
}
}
و@media (max-width: 768px) {

  

    .banner-entry:nth-child(4) {
        order: 1;
    }

    .banner-entry:nth-child(5) {
        order: 2;
    }

    .banner-entry:nth-child(3) {
        order: 3;
    }

    .banner-entry:nth-child(2) {
        order: 4;
    }

    .banner-entry:nth-child(1) {
        order: 5;
    }

}
.store-footer__inner .grid > div:nth-of-type(1) > a::after {
    content: " ";
    display: block;
    width: 200px !important;
    height: 176px !important;
    background-image: url(https://i.ibb.co/dwNCxRSx/G-L-02.png) !important;
    background-size: 200px !important;
    margin-top: 10px !important;
    margin: auto;
  
}


.dkuywW {
    display: none;
}
/*  

body {background-color: white}.top-navbar {background-color: #455763;}input.s-search-input {background-color: white !important;}span.s-cart-summary-count {background-color: #455763}.s-block.s-block--fixed-banner.wide-placeholder .container {max-width: 100%;padding: 0;}.s-block.s-block--fixed-banner.wide-placeholder:nth-of-type(1) {margin-top: 0;}.s-slider-block__title-nav:nth-child(1) {display: none !important;}.s-block.s-block--categories .s-slider-block__title-right {margin: auto !important;}.swiper-slide.slide--one-sixth {width: 34%;}a.slide--cat-entry {padding: 0;border-radius: 5px;height: 17rem !important;border: 0;background: transparent;}a.slide--cat-entry h2 {display: none}a.slide--cat-entry img {width: 20rem;height: 18rem;margin-bottom: 0;border-radius: 0;}.s-product-card-content {text-align: center;color: #D5C9B3;}.s-product-card-content-sub {justify-content: center;}button.undefined.s-button-element.s-button-btn.s-button-outline.s-button-wide.s-button-primary-outline.s-button-loader-center {background-color: #D5C9B3;border-radius: 20px;border: none;}.s-product-card-content {background-color: #F5F5F5;border-radius: 5px;}.s-block--features__item {background-color: #D5C9B399;border-radius: 10px;}footer.store-footer {/* margin-top: 0; */}.store-footer__inner {background-color: #455763 !important;color: white}footer .store-footer__inner .grid div:first-child {grid-column: 1 / 2;}.store-footer__inner :nth-of-type(1) {grid-template-columns: repeat(3, minmax(0, 1fr));}.store-footer__inner .grid > div a h3,.s-contacts-topnav-link {display: none}.store-footer__inner .grid > div:nth-of-type(1) > a::after {content: " ";display: block;width: 100px;height: 65px;background-image: url('https://i.ibb.co/6c4Cc2GY/Group-1000007579.webp');background-size: 100px;margin-top: 10px !important;margin: auto;}.store-footer__inner h3 {text-align: center}a.s-contacts-item {justify-content: center}.s-contacts-list::after {content: " ";display: block;width: 100px;height: 65px;background-image: url('https://i.ibb.co/Jw1Y0g8x/Section-pngegg1-1-png.png');background-size: 100px;margin-top: -8px !important;margin: auto;background-repeat: no-repeat !important;}.banner--fixed img {background: transparent;border-radius: 0;}.s-slider-block__title h2 {padding-left: 0 !important;}.s-reviews-testimonial {background: #f5f5f5;}section.s-block.s-block--categories .swiper-wrapper {justify-content: center !important;}footer .store-footer__inner .grid div {display: flex;flex-direction: column;align-items: center;text-align: center;}@media (max-width: 992px) {.store-footer__inner :nth-of-type(1) {grid-template-columns: repeat(1, minmax(0, 1fr));}a.slide--cat-entry {padding: 0;border-radius: 5px;height: 12rem !important;}a.slide--cat-entry img {width: 14rem;height: 12rem;margin-bottom: 0;border-radius: 0;}.s-block--categories .s-slider-container {padding-left: 0;}}@media (max-width: 600px) {.store-footer__inner :nth-of-type(1) {grid-template-columns: repeat(1, minmax(0, 1fr));}a.slide--cat-entry {padding: 0;border-radius: 5px;height: 32vh !important;}a.slide--cat-entry img {width: 29vw;width: fit-content;height: 31vw;margin-bottom: 0;}section.s-block.s-block--categories .swiper-wrapper {justify-content: flex-start !important;}.swiper-slide.slide--one-sixth {width: 44%;}}


*/ 
/*  

body {
    background-color: white;
}
.top-navbar {
    background-color: #455763;
}
input.s-search-input {
    background-color: white !important;
}
span.s-cart-summary-count {
    background-color: #455763;
}
.s-block.s-block--fixed-banner.wide-placeholder .container {
    max-width: 100%;
    padding: 0;
}
.s-block.s-block--fixed-banner.wide-placeholder:nth-of-type(1) {
    margin-top: 0;
}
.s-slider-block__title-nav:nth-child(1) {
    display: none !important;
}
.s-block.s-block--categories .s-slider-block__title-right {
    margin: auto !important;
}
.swiper-slide.slide--one-sixth {
    width: 34%;
}
a.slide--cat-entry {
    padding: 0;
    border-radius: 5px;
    height: 17rem !important;
    border: 0;
    background: transparent;
}
a.slide--cat-entry h2 {
    display: none;
}
a.slide--cat-entry img {
    width: 20rem;
    height: 18rem;
    margin-bottom: 0;
    border-radius: 0;
}
.s-product-card-content {
    text-align: center;
    color: #d5c9b3;
}
.s-product-card-content-sub {
    justify-content: center;
}
button.undefined.s-button-element.s-button-btn.s-button-outline.s-button-wide.s-button-primary-outline.s-button-loader-center {
    background-color: #d5c9b3;
    border-radius: 20px;
    border: none;
}
.s-product-card-content {
    background-color: #f5f5f5;
    border-radius: 5px;
}
.s-block--features__item {
    background-color: #d5c9b399;
    border-radius: 10px;
}
footer.store-footer {
    /* margin-top: 0; */
}
*/

   /*
.store-footer__inner {
    background-color: #181E23 !important;
color: white;
}
footer .store-footer__inner .grid div:first-child {
    grid-column: 1 / 2;
}
.store-footer__inner :nth-of-type(1) {
    grid-template-columns: repeat(3, minmax(0, 1fr));
}
.store-footer__inner .grid > div a h3,
.s-contacts-topnav-link {
    display: none;
}
.store-footer__inner .grid > div:nth-of-type(1) > a::after {
    content: " ";
    display: block;
    width: 100px;
    height: 65px;
    background-image: url("https://i.ibb.co/6c4Cc2GY/Group-1000007579.webp");
    background-size: 100px;
    margin-top: 10px !important;
    margin: auto;
}
.store-footer__inner h3 {
    text-align: center;
}
a.s-contacts-item {
    justify-content: center;
}
.s-contacts-list::after {
    content: " ";
    display: block;
    width: 100px;
    height: 65px;
    background-image: url("https://i.ibb.co/Jw1Y0g8x/Section-pngegg1-1-png.png");
    background-size: 100px;
    margin-top: -8px !important;
    margin: auto;
    background-repeat: no-repeat !important;
}
.banner--fixed img {
    background: transparent;
    border-radius: 0;
}
.s-slider-block__title h2 {
    padding-left: 0 !important;
}
.s-reviews-testimonial {
    background: #f5f5f5;
}
section.s-block.s-block--categories .swiper-wrapper {
    justify-content: center !important;
}
footer .store-footer__inner .grid div {
    display: flex;
    flex-direction: column;
    align-items: center;
    text-align: center;
}
@media (max-width: 992px) {
    .store-footer__inner :nth-of-type(1) {
        grid-template-columns: repeat(1, minmax(0, 1fr));
    }
    a.slide--cat-entry {
        padding: 0;
        border-radius: 5px;
        height: 12rem !important;
    }
    a.slide--cat-entry img {
        width: 14rem;
        height: 12rem;
        margin-bottom: 0;
        border-radius: 0;
    }
    .s-block--categories .s-slider-container {
        padding-left: 0;
    }
}
@media (max-width: 600px) {
    .store-footer__inner :nth-of-type(1) {
        grid-template-columns: repeat(1, minmax(0, 1fr));
    }
    a.slide--cat-entry {
        padding: 0;
        border-radius: 5px;
        height: 32vh !important;
    }
    a.slide--cat-entry img {
        width: 29vw;
        width: fit-content;
        height: 31vw;
        margin-bottom: 0;
    }
    section.s-block.s-block--categories .swiper-wrapper {
        justify-content: flex-start !important;
    }
    .swiper-slide.slide--one-sixth {
        width: 44%;
    }
}
*/